Mon, 07 Aug 2006 14:39:22 +0200 Kollam or Quillon is considered as the entry and exit point of the backwaters of Kerala. It is at a distance of 71 km from Thiruvananthapuram. Kollam is one of the oldest ports of the Malabar Coast and was once reputed as the international spice trade center. The renowned Ashtamudi Lake covers 30 % of Kollam and offers a wonderful opportunity of eight-hour long cruise from Kollam to Alappuzha. It is the longest and most exciting experience on the backwaters of Kerala. On the boat ride of the backwaters, you will come across the lotuses and water lilies and water birds playing with the water giving a colorful and fresh look to the water.

Mon, 07 Aug 2006 14:38:04 +0200 Varkala Beach is at a distance of 54 km from Thiruvananthapuram. Varkala is a sacred pilgrimage center in Kerala is called the 'Kashi of the South'. The Janardhana Temple is 800-year-old historic temple dedicated to Lord Ayyappan and Lord Hanuman. The non-Hindus are not allowed within the sanctum of the temple.

Mon, 07 Aug 2006 14:36:15 +0200 Beypore Beach lies at the mouth of the Chaliyar River in Kozhikode district. Beypore is one of the significant ancient ports and fishing harbors of Kerala. It was an important trade and maritime center in the past.
The major attraction of the Beypore Beach is the bridge built almost 2 km into the sea. It is made up of huge stones heaped together for nearly 2 km thereby making a pathway into the sea. Mon, 07 Aug 2006 14:34:52 +0200 Kottayam a combination of two words "Kotta" meaning 'Fort' and "Akkam" meaning 'Inside'. Kottayam has three types of landscapes-low, middle and high. It is situated on the southern part of Kerala and is famous as the "Land of Lakes, Latex and Letters". A network of canals and lakes crisscrosses the entire region. The Kottayam backwater is one of the most exotic and popular backwaters destinations in Kerala. A cruise, which begins at Alleppey, finishes at Kottayam.

Mon, 07 Aug 2006 14:18:47 +0200 The name of the hill town Wayanad is derived from the word vayalnadu meaning the land of paddy fields. Wayanad came into existence on 1st November 1980 as the 12th district of Kerala. It was made out from the parts of the districts of Kozhikode and Kannur. The district earns foreign exchange for producing spices like pepper, cardamom, spices, tea, coffee and seasonings.

Mon, 07 Aug 2006 14:16:13 +0200 Kovalam can be divided into three different beaches. The Lighthouse Beach is the southern most and the most popular of the three beaches. On the beach is the Vizhinzam Mosque. Hawah Beach is the middle beach and is the base for the local fisherman. Samudra Beach is the northern most beach. You may spot a few basic wooden fishing vessels.
